连接解放双手:利用mssql_exec远程连接MSSQL数据库

1. 简介

在软件开发中,我们经常需要连接不同的数据库,本文将介绍如何使用mssql_exec函数远程连接MSSQL数据库。

2. MSSQL数据库介绍

2.1 MSSQL数据库的特点

MSSQL是由微软公司开发的一种关系型数据库管理系统。它的特点包括:

可扩展性好

具有较好的安全性

易于管理

数据存储稳定可靠

2.2 MSSQL数据库的连接方式

在软件开发过程中,我们可以使用多种方式连接MSSQL数据库:

本地连接

局域网连接

远程连接

本文将介绍如何使用远程连接的方式连接MSSQL数据库。

3. 远程连接MSSQL数据库

mssql_exec函数可用于连接MSSQL数据库。

mssql_exec函数的语法如下:

$conn = mssql_connect('hostname:port','username','password');

其中,hostname:port表示MSSQL数据库的主机名和端口号,username表示用户名,password表示密码。

连接成功后,我们可以使用mssql_query函数执行SQL语句,例如:

$query = mssql_query("SELECT * FROM MyTable");

上述代码将执行一个查询语句,返回结果集。

4. 示例

4.1 远程连接代码示例

以下代码展示了使用mssql_exec函数远程连接MSSQL数据库的示例:

// 连接数据库

$conn = mssql_connect('localhost:1433', 'username', 'password') or die("Could not connect to server.");

mssql_select_db('MyDB', $conn) or die("Could not select database.");

// 执行查询语句

$query = mssql_query("SELECT * FROM MyTable");

// 输出结果集

while ($row = mssql_fetch_assoc($query)) {

echo $row['column1'] . " - " . $row['column2'] . "
";

}

// 关闭连接

mssql_close($conn);

4.2 注意事项

在远程连接MSSQL数据库时,需要注意以下事项:

确保远程连接功能已经开启

确保远程连接的用户名和密码正确

确保连接字符串中主机名和端口号正确

确保在防火墙中允许了MSSQL服务器的连接

5. 结论

本文介绍了使用mssql_exec函数远程连接MSSQL数据库的方法,并给出了示例代码。在使用远程连接MSSQL数据库时,需要注意相关安全问题,例如用户名密码的保护等。

数据库标签